Aims & Scope✦ Compiled from public sources

Latin American Business Review is a quarterly, refereed journal that facilitates the exchange of information and new ideas between academics, business practitioners, public policymakers, and those in the international development community. The journal publishes research related to Business, Management and Accounting.

What is the impact factor of Latin American Business Review?

Latin American Business Review is indexed in the Web of Science Core Collection, so Clarivate publishes an official Journal Impact Factor for it (since the 2023 Journal Citation Reports, every Core Collection journal — including Arts & Humanities and Emerging Sources titles — receives one). PubScope links to Clarivate's official source rather than reprinting the number, which can be out of date. Its open 2-year mean citedness is 0.55.
